The Role of Technology in Modern Casinos

The casino industry has undergone significant transformation in recent years, largely due to advancements in technology. Both traditional and online casinos have embraced digital innovation, creating more immersive, engaging, and accessible gaming experiences. From online platforms to mobile applications, technology has redefined how players interact with games, manage their accounts, and experience entertainment.

One of the most noticeable impacts of technology is the rise of online casinos. Digital platforms allow players to access a vast selection of games from the comfort of their homes, eliminating the need to visit a physical location. The convenience of online access has attracted a broad audience, including casual players who seek leisure and enthusiasts who pursue strategic gameplay. Players can now enjoy slots, table games, and live dealer experiences anytime, broadening the reach and popularity of casinos.

Live dealer technology has further enhanced online gaming by replicating the atmosphere of traditional casinos. Using high-definition video streaming, players can interact with professional dealers in real time. Chat features allow for communication with dealers and, in some cases, other participants, introducing a social aspect to the experience. This combination of realism and accessibility has contributed to the growing appeal of online casino platforms, bridging the gap between virtual and physical gaming.

Mobile optimization has been a key focus in modern casino technology. Many operators provide applications or mobile-friendly websites that deliver smooth performance, fast loading speeds, and intuitive navigation. Players can enjoy their favorite games on smartphones and tablets, whether at home, during commutes, or while traveling. Mobile gaming has become an essential aspect of the industry, catering to users who prioritize flexibility and on-the-go entertainment.

Security and fairness are critical aspects of technology in modern casinos. Advanced encryption protects sensitive personal and financial information, while certified random number generators ensure fair and unbiased outcomes. Regulatory compliance and licensing further strengthen player confidence, ensuring transparency and trust in digital platforms. By investing in secure technology, casinos provide safe and reliable environments for players.

Customer support has improved significantly through technological integration. Live chat, AI-powered assistance, and 24/7 help desks ensure that players receive timely support. These tools help resolve issues efficiently and enhance overall satisfaction. Reliable technical infrastructure, combined with accessible customer service, fosters trust and encourages long-term player engagement.

Technology has also influenced responsible gaming practices. Features such as deposit limits, self-exclusion options, and activity tracking empower players to manage their gambling habits. Platforms that prioritize responsible gaming demonstrate a commitment to player safety and well-being, balancing entertainment with accountability.
